Date: 11th March 2015 Stern Pinball today announced two new appointments - one involving the promotion of a seasoned pinball veteran, the other introducing a new face to the team. Ray Tanzer rejoined Stern Pinball fron Namco America in April 2014 having previously worked at Premier Technologies and at Stern's predecesor, Sega Pinball. He returned to work on a number of major projects including a revamp of their Total Quality Management system and the company's move to new premises. Ray Tanzer when he rejoined Stern Pinball last year With that move currently underway, Ray has been appointed Vice President of Manufacturing at Stern, putting him in charge of all manufacturing operations within the company. The second VP appointment sees Kevin Schechtel joining from Suzo-Happ as Stern Pinball's Vice President of Supply Chain Management, Program Management and Quality. Kevin held the similar role of Vice President of North American Operations, Global Quality and Continuous Improvement at Suzo-Happ and has previously worked at Motorola and aerospace and defence company Northrup Grumman. Here's how Stern announced the new appointments. MELROSE PARK, IL – March 11 , 2015 – Stern Pinball, Inc. (“SPI”), the world's oldest and largest designer and producer of arcade-quality pinball machines, announced the addition of two Vice Presidents to support its aggressive growth plans. Effective March 1st, Ray Tanzer became Vice President of Manufacturing. Ray assumes accountability for all activities connected to SPI’s manufacturing operations. Ray, a Mechanical Engineer by training, started his career as a pinball designer and formerly was responsible for Product Development at SPI. He also served as Vice President of Manufacturing and Engineering at Namco America before returning to SPI in 2014. Since re-joining SPI, Ray has successfully led two very large projects including the company’s upcoming move to new facilities. On March 16th, Kevin Schechtel will join SPI as Vice President of Supply Chain Management, Program Management and Quality. Kevin joins SPI from its key supplier, Suzo-Happ Group, where he most recently served as Vice President of North American Operations, Global Quality and Continuous Improvement. Earlier in his career, Kevin worked at Motorola and Northrup Grumman. Kevin is a Mechanical Engineer who holds 19 patents. Kevin will lead the organizationwide Total Quality Improvement program and focus on improving the overall performance of SPI’s supply chain. “Ray and Kevin are great additions to our executive team,” said Gary Stern, Chairman and CEO of Stern Pinball, Inc. “They fill complementary roles that are critically important to our continued growth and future success.
